Interesting Facts
- The book «On the Sunny Side of the Street» is part of a trilogy by Dina Rubina, which also includes the novels «The White Dove of Cordoba» and «The Petrushka Syndrome».
- The novel is set in Tashkent, and the author masterfully conveys the atmosphere of the city, its color, and culture.
- The main character, Vera, goes through numerous trials, and her story intertwines with the city's history, making the novel multi-layered and rich.
- Dina Rubina incorporates many autobiographical elements in the book, as she herself spent her childhood and youth in Tashkent.
- The novel touches on themes of memory, identity, and self-discovery, making it relevant to many readers.
